Final Orders / Judgements

14-03-2026
Orders

The Lok Adalath disposed of the complaint filed by Janata Co-operative Credit Society Ltd. against Sri Lolakshi Rajaram Mukri as settled, based on a memo filed by the complainant's counsel. Consequently, the accused was acquitted of the offense punishable under Section 138 of the Negotiable Instruments Act.
